**Meeting notes — ops catch-up, Thursday**

Quarterly stock-count ledger for the Penwick depot is finally reconciled — thanks to Mira for chasing the missing pallet entries. Hard copy goes to head office by courier Friday morning, since audit wants the original, not a scan. Keep it in the blue folder. The courier then follows the confidential hand-over instruction below.

dispatch memo: the sorius tamius courier leaves the praeth ledger at gate 4873 under passcode 928014

Deploy step 4 — Birchvale Reminder Job. This is the cron worker that sends appointment reminders to patients on the Birchvale Clinic platform 24 hours before their slot. Deploy it alongside the scheduler service; it reads the same appointments queue but runs on its own dyno so reminder backlogs don't block bookings. After the image is pulled, configure the worker's environment. Most values are copied from the scheduler's env, but the messaging gateway credential is unique to this worker. Append the following line.

vault entry, hawip-kaduf: VAULT_KEY5=44acd

## Tuning

The receipt mailer (Almsgate) batches donation receipts and sends through the Thornquay relay. On-call: if the queue backs up, resist the urge to crank batch size — the relay rate-limits per connection, and bigger batches just mean bigger retries. Scale worker count first, then shorten the flush interval. Dedupe window must stay longer than the retry horizon or donors get duplicate receipts, which generates tickets. All knobs live in one place and are read at worker start. Current production values follow.

tuning table, kajop-yafof:
QUOTAS = {
    "wenath": 10,
    "ulaael": 5,
}

# Plowline telemetry gateway — env file
# Hey support: this box ingests tractor and combine telemetry for the
# Harlowe Fields fleet. Restarting is safe; data buffers on the devices.
# INGEST_PORT=9410, BATCH_FLUSH_SEC=15, DEVICE_TIMEOUT_MIN=10 are all
# fine to tweak if a field tech asks.
# Uploads to the Grainview dashboard need an API credential per region.
# That credential belongs on the very next line.

secret setting of kaguf-tagag: LEDGER_TOKEN3=cab

Handover — Top Floor Quiet Room

Priya, the quiet room on level 9 at Calder House is now bookable again after the ventilation fix. Please keep the blinds down until the glare film arrives, and log any booking clashes with facilities. The door lock was rekeyed on Tuesday, so use the new code below.

badge for fajog-fahap: bdg-G-50